Potomac senior receives Pamplin Leader Award
Benjamin Ray Argo, 18, is the recipient of the 2009 Pamplin Leader Award at Potomac High School. The Pamplin Leader is a one-year, $1,000 tuition scholarship to Virginia Tech. It is presented annually to a top student from each public high school in Virginia. It was established by Robert B. Pamplin Sr. and Robert B. Pamplin Jr. to acknowledge students with a record of outstanding academic achievement that is balanced with a commitment to community service and leadership experience.
Wal-Mart awards local students scholarships
The Wal-Mart Foundation will award $225,000 in academic scholarships for 75 college-bound students in Virginia. Students from Prince William County receiving the scholarships are: Allyce Best, C.D. Hylton; Antonia Warren, Gar-Field; and Jessica Shenk, Stonewall Jackson.
Each student will receive a $3,000 Sam Walton Community Scholarship to use toward tuition, fees, books and on-campus room and board for the 2009-10 academic year.
